Manual Page for Command >> SUBSIDANCE

Syntax >> SUBSIDANCE (CHANGE/DELTA) Parent Command > OBSERVATION   Subcommand >>> ELEMENT   Description This command selects displacement, i.e., subsidence (negative) or uplift (positive), as an observation type. Approximate, one-dimensional deformations are calculated based on porosity changes induced by changes in fluid pressure and/or temperature. No stress-strain calculation is performed. Manual Page for Command >> SECONDARY

Syntax >> SECONDARY (phase_name/PHASE: iphase) (: ipar) (CHANGE/DELTA) Parent Command > OBSERVATION   Subcommand >>> ELEMENT   Description This command selects thermophysical properties, which are so-called “secondary parameters” in TOUGH2, as an observation type. Manual Page for Command >> REGULARIZATION (2)

Syntax >> REGULARIZATION (FILE: file_name) (BETA: beta) Parent Command > OBSERVATION > PARAMETER   Subcommand –   Description This command identifies pairs of parameters that are used to calculate a smoothness regularization term.
